The total number of seats for BTech at Atmiya University is 330. Candidates for admission to this course are selected based on the number of sanctioned seats that have been allotted and are mainly shortlisted based on their performance in the entrance test. Furthermore, given below is the Atmiya University BTech seat breakup:
Courses | Seats |
---|---|
BTech in Computer Engineering | 120 |
BTech in Civil Engineering | 30 |
BTech in Information Technology | 60 |
BTech in Mechanical Engineering | 30 |
BTech in Electrical Engineering | 30 |
BTech in Computer Science and Engineering | 60 |
Note: The total seat intake number is taken from the official website/sanctioning body. It is still subject to change and, hence, is indicative.

The Atmiya University provides admission to the BTech programmes on the basis of scores from the GUJCET entrance exams. The GUJCET cutoff is usually declared up to the last round under the General-All India category. Candidates can check the following table for more details:
Course | 2019 | 2021 |
---|---|---|
BTech in Mechanical Engineering | 33008 | 32300 |
BTech in Computer Engineering | 33121 | 17004 |
BTech in Civil Engineering | 27900 | 28043 |
BTech in Information Technology | 31349 | 20930 |

The JEE Main cutoff for the BTech programme at Atmiya University may vary each year. Moreover, according to the BTech JEE Main cutoff 2024 of Atmiya University, the most competitive specialisations are Computer Engineering and Civil Engineering. The JEE Main cutoff has been announced under the General-Home State category. Refer to the following table for more details:
Course | 2024 |
---|---|
BTech in Computer Engineering | 38529 |
BTech in Civil Engineering | 29459 |

In order to complete an online application form for the BTech course at Atmiya University, candidates need to upload a list of documents during the registration process. Below is the list of documents that need to be uploaded while filling out the Atmiya University BTech application form:
- Class 10 and Class 12 Mark sheet
- Leaving Certificate
- Aadhaar Card
- Passport-size photo
- Signature
